ediddy Posted May 20, 2014 #1 Posted May 20, 2014 I was on a trip 2 weeks ago and started going down the ramp to get on I 10. In 5th gear at about 60mph and twisted the throttle and the engine reved up. I have the dreaded clutch slip. I made it 66,000 miles but have to fix know.
Flyinfool Posted May 20, 2014 #2 Posted May 20, 2014 The easiest fix is to just get the stronger spring from SkyDoc_17 and a new gasket. You don't even have to drain the oil. The oil will stay in as long as the bike is on the side stand. Many people also change out the half plate to a full plate at the same time. You will have to inspect your plates and steels to see if they need replacing or not.
rickardracing Posted May 20, 2014 #3 Posted May 20, 2014 I did the stronger Skydoc spring, but then I ended up finding a good deal on a performance clutch and going that route.
steamer Posted May 20, 2014 #4 Posted May 20, 2014 With 66000 miles, I'd change the clutch at the same time installing Skydoc's up grade kit. It's going to be opened up anyway. Do it all while your in there.
